Uclid Software congratulates Amy Janczy, the firm's technical writer, for receiving the Distinguished award issued by the Twin Cities Chapter of the Society for Technical Communication (STC).

This award is the STC's highest honour given in recognition for her work on Uclid's IcoMap demonstration program.

Janczy was formally honoured by the STC during a banquet and awards ceremony held yesterday at the Doubletree Park Place Hotel in Minneapolis.

One judge praised Uclid Software for making the program "pleasant and easy to use." Another evaluator declared that the demo is "highly informative and so effective that the product sells itself." The IcoMap demonstration program allows users to explore the features that the IcoMap product suite and add-on modules offer.

It discusses the versatility in their applications, ease-of-use of the software, and advantages over using other techniques or programs.

With this honour, the Uclid demonstration program moves on to the international STC competition to vie for additional marks of distinction.

This award represents another fine achievement by Uclid, a company that has enjoyed many prestigious honours for its revolutionary work in land records modernization technology.

This list includes the 2000 Governor's Best New Product Award for the IcoMap product suite.

About Uclid and the STC: Uclid Software designs technologies and solutions for efficiently transferring paper-based land records into survey-accurate digital files.

The STC is the largest professional organization serving the technical communication profession with over 20,000 members worldwide.
